It’s for sure that you can write your ideas, plans etc on paper, PDA and whatever. Why not try Pagico! Its outstanding performance never makes people disappointed. There are several places in Pagico that you can store your “stuff”. They are Stickies, Pages and Contacts.
Stickies to quickly record ideas that suddenly rush into your brain; Topics to organize your ideas along with other relevant information; Relations to collect ideas related to a certain people.
Stickies, Topics and Relations can be considered as “Inbox” of all your “stuff”. This way you don’t have to keep everything in mind, just let Pagico keep them for you.
According to GTD principles, when you have everything settled properly, you can start thinking what it is and what the next action should be. Pagico allows you to draw action frame where you organize your ideas. You get everything resemble in Pagico.
You can create a checklist including all to-dos in the topic where you keep your ideas. You can set an event-related task or a people-related task for your next action in “Topics” or “Relations” respectively.
Get yourself reviewed regularly is considered of great importance in GTD process. Pagico provides you with opportunities to get aware of what you have done and what to do next. You can browse all your tasks and activities in Dashboard. It’s easy to catch the idea what you have to do since both tasks and activities are listed separately as in the past, this week, next week and in the future.

Tagging activities is another useful method to self-reflection. Tag your activities, e.g. phone calls, meetings, negotiations etc with their subjects and your remark.
